The record shows that we have emphasized the need for a one-time removal action to <br /> meet final cleanup levels at these sites to be cost-effective and eliminate the probable need for future <br /> actions to complete site characterization and remobilization to be excavate further to meet final <br /> cleanup levels (see all previous RWQCB comment letters on the EE/CA documents and state letter <br /> dated 31.March 1997). <br /> As we have discussed, the ground water table is relatively shallow, approximately 18 feet bgs, and a <br /> number of the CoCs are present in soils at depth at these sites; therefore, the additional excavation <br /> necessary to meet final cleanup levels is critical to protecting water quality and may be limited. In <br /> order to meet cleanup levels in the ROD and be cost-effective, the excavation of contaminated <br /> soils should be implemented as a final remedial action. Final cleanup is achieved when <br /> concentrations of CoCs present in soils remaining above the water table are shown to be at or <br /> below final cleanup levels, as set forth in the ROD. The ROD should clarify that confirmation <br /> sampling will be conducted as part of the remedial action in accordance with an approved <br /> sampling and analysis plan (also see specific comments SWMUs 2, 3, & 33). <br /> Furthermore, these SWMUs have been identified as main source areas of ground water contamination <br /> at DDRW Tracy and remedial action is necessary to protect water quality. Soil cleanup levels must <br /> be achieved in order to meet groundwater cleanup levels. The assumption that the CoC soil (soil <br /> source area) concentrations were equal to final cleanup levels at SWMUs 2, 3 and 33 (e.g., see RI/FS <br /> Report Sections 12.3.4.1.0.3 & 12.3.4.2.0.4) was used as part of the basis for determining the need <br /> for groundwater remedial action and the cleanup levels. In addition, DDRW Tracy proposes to <br /> continue using the lagoons for percolating wastewater discharged from the wastewater treatment <br /> plant. Regional Board Order No. 96-122 regulates this discharge. Therefore, the ROD should state <br /> that if final soil cleanup levels are not met at these sites, DDRW Tracy will re-evaluate the remaining <br /> threat to groundwater and the ability to meet groundwater cleanup levels. <br /> 10. Correlate Soil Source Areas With Ground Water Plumes: The ROD does not clearly correlate <br /> soil source areas and ground water contamination identified at DDRW Tracy. The ROD should <br /> identify the soil source area(s) related to the areas where concentrations have been detected above <br /> ground water cleanup levels. Maps of contaminant plumes which show soil source areas for VOCs <br /> and pesticides should be included. <br /> 11. No Substance In Declaration For The ROD: This part of the ROD should present a concise <br /> summary of the selected remedies, basis for selecting these remedies, and statutory determinations. <br /> The site location should be modified to include the description presented in Section 1.2 of the OU-1 <br /> ROD. The declaration should state that the ROD presents the selected remedial actions for all soil <br /> sites (identified as a SWMU or soil source area) and for the OU-1 ground water plume and refer to <br /> map(s) which shows their location at DDRW Tracy. Plume maps which illustrate associated source <br /> area sites should be used (see General comment #10 ). <br /> The text should also clarify how the underground storage tanks (USTs) were addressed outside <br /> CERCLA. All references to LUFT Guidelines should be replaced by Tri-Regional Guidelines. The <br /> USTs which were addressed as part of SWMUs should be so specified.
